Hubspot: stage entire website including primary CSS file during website redesign -


i helping client redesign website through hubspot. existing site within hubspot , new website within hubspot. attempting run development through hubspot's content staging per link: https://knowledge.hubspot.com/website-user-guide/how-to-redesign-and-relaunch-your-site-with-content-staging

the problem appears on per page basis rather per site basis. problem unable stage files such primary css file, or other css/js files need make changes to, existing website need keep untouched throughout development.

does have experience redesigning hubspot website may have advise me? missing?

thanks!

when i'm redeveloping hubspot site within client's portal, i'll on template template basis.

so example, if you're making new home page, attach stylesheets , scripts need in template file - found in edit > edit head menu. here can disable primary css file, , can disable domain specific stylesheets (the ones add in content > content settings) template using assets want use.

using technique, can work on individual templates, , stage pages using said templates independently of rest of website. when you're ready make changes site wide, merely move assets edit head area within template content settings area.
